Short cryptonews for this week 40/52 (2023)

Do repost and rate:

- $BTC closed the month of September slightly in green for the first time since 2016.

- The SEC delays its decision on requests from ARK Invest and 21Shares to create a bitcoin ETF until January 10, 2024. The regulator also postponed its decision on Global X Bitcoin Trust's application to create a bitcoin ETF until November 21.

- OPENSEA launches OpenSea Studio, allowing creators to manage and launch their NFT project directly on the platform.

- Grayscale has applied to convert its Grayscale Ethereum Trust into a spot Ethereum ETF.

- Chainlink launches DataStreams to reduce latency and expands decentralized computing.

- PayPal has submitted four patent applications for registration to launch solutions related to NFTs, L2 and Metaverse.

- HSBC bank offered its customers the opportunity to pay mortgages and loans with cryptocurrencies.

- Gemini has committed $24 million for its expansion in India.

- The Brazilian government is implementing a digital identity card on the blockchain.

- Lava Pool, El Salvador's first Bitcoin mining pool, is here. It aims to decentralize bitcoin mining and take advantage of regulatory clarity in El Salvador.
